The Department of Health is looking for an Administrative Assistant to join the Surgical and Perioperative Services administrative team.

The Team: Surgical and Perioperative Services administrative teams engage in a wide range of duties and offer plenty of opportunity for professional development and growth. Our stream promotes a positive working environment and has been actively working towards embedding a problem-solving and can-do attitude culture. We are seeking applicants who can demonstrate initiative, a positive and enthusiastic attitude, multitasking skills, and the ability to work both independently and as part of a team. The successful applicant will primarily liaise with internal stakeholders such as executives and a wide range of hospital staff. Duties include, but are not limited to:

  • Utilising software such as iPM, DMR, PageUp, RMS, and eScriptionone.
  • Coordinating shared mailboxes.
  • Diary management.
  • Processing and tracking timesheets, overtime, leave, and shift swap forms.
  • Ad hoc meeting preparation and minute taking.
  • Rostering.

Within Surgical and Perioperative Services, we promote productivity in conjunction with upskilling of staff to enable progression within the stream.

The Role:

In accordance with established Agency policies, guidelines, and procedures, the Administrative Assistant will:

  • Provide high-level administrative and clerical support to the Head of Departments (HoDs) Surgical Specialties and/or Medical Staff within Surgical Specialties.
  • Undertake a wide range of clerical and organisational duties to assist with the flow of information to and from the Departments of Surgical Specialties.
  • Contribute to the coordination of the day-to-day general administration of the office to ensure that operations are maintained in an effective and efficient manner.

You will need to:

  • Provide comprehensive and high-level administrative support to the Surgical Specialty Departments and their members, including, but not exclusively, medical typing, taking minutes of meetings on an ad-hoc basis for basic team meetings, typing correspondence and reports from dictation or draft form, and maintaining computerised records and databases.
  • Maintain computer information systems and use effective data processing mechanisms for the retrieval and storage of data.
  • Liaise effectively with internal and external stakeholders and ensure a caring and courteous manner is shown towards clients, members of the public, and co-workers, with a customer service focus.

Details of appointment: General Stream, Band 2

Permanent part-time, day worker position, working 60.8 hours per fortnight, commencing as soon as possible.

Notwithstanding, hours to be negotiated with the successful applicant.

Applicants should note that, for a period of twelve months from the date of publication, this selection process may be used to fill subsequent or similar full-time, part-time, and casual vacancies.

Salary: $66,049 to $70,993 per annum (Pro rata). Our Employer 11.5% superannuation contribution is on top of this amount.

  • Salary range is in accordance with Public Sector Unions Wages Agreement 2022.

Salary Packaging:

You'll have access to salary package a range of benefits including living expenses up to $9,010 + $2,650 in meal entertainment each FBT year + other benefits if eligible.
